Hauthane HD-2504
A very hard, polycarbonate-based, aliphatic, waterborne polyurethane dispersion.
Suggested Uses: HD-2504 was developed for general coatings use where exceptional resistance to hydrolysis, oxidation and UV degradation is required. HD-2504 is ideally suited for exterior applications where film durability and longevity are important considerations.
Characteristics:
- Superior chemical and stain resistance
- Excellent exterior weathering durability
- Excellent humidity resistance
- Contains n-methyl pyrrolidone co-solvent
Physical Properties
Solids | 35 % |
Solids Tolerance | ± 1 % |
Viscosity | 50 to 500 cps |
pH | 7.5 to 10.0 |
Density | 1.06 kg/l |
Softening Point | 350 ºF |
Volatile Organic Compounds (VOC) Content (As Supplied) | 126 g/L |
Sward Hardness | 50 |
Tensile Properties
Elongation | 100 % |
Tensile Strength | 7800 psi |
100 % Modulus | 5200 psi |
Note | Tested at 20 inches/minute |
Application
HD-2504 may be used as a sole vehicle or blended with acrylic emulsions for application by conventional or air-assisted spray equipment. It may be thickened with associative thickeners to attain desired application viscosity.
Curing
HD-2504 may be air dried at ambient temperatures with the addition of 5 – 10 % coalescing solvent. For thermal curing, typical oven drying temperatures and dwell times for aqueous coatings are sufficient to produce optimal film properties. |
